Objective

On completion of the course the student knows
- methods of open excavation
- explosives and detonators used in excavation work
- tunnel excavation methods
- rock reinforcement and sealing methods
- the core elements of blasting and excavation work order instructions
- how rock cutting vibration progresses and its impact on the environment
- crushing work methods
- occupational safety measures.

Content

1. Methods of open excavation
2. Explosives and detonators used in excavation work
3. Tunnel excavation methods
4. Rock reinforcement and sealing methods
5. The core elements of blasting and excavation work order instructions
6. Rock cutting vibration and its impact on the environment
7. Crushing work methods
8. Occupational safety
